# MCP Server Integration - Start a Kreuzberg MCP server
|
|
# Demonstrates how to set up and manage an MCP server for remote document extraction
|
|
|
|
defmodule KreuzbergMCPServer do
|
|
@moduledoc """
|
|
MCP (Model Context Protocol) server for Kreuzberg document extraction.
|
|
|
|
Provides a standardized interface for remote clients to extract documents
|
|
using the Kreuzberg library via the Model Context Protocol.
|
|
"""
|
|
|
|
require Logger
|
|
alias Kreuzberg.ExtractionConfig
|
|
|
|
@doc """
|
|
Start the MCP server on the specified host and port.
|
|
|
|
The server accepts extraction requests from MCP clients and returns
|
|
structured document data including content, metadata, and extracted elements.
|
|
|
|
## Options
|
|
|
|
* `:host` - Server host (default: "127.0.0.1")
|
|
* `:port` - Server port (default: 8080)
|
|
* `:max_connections` - Maximum concurrent connections (default: 10)
|
|
"""
|
|
def start_server(opts \\ []) do
|
|
host = Keyword.get(opts, :host, "127.0.0.1")
|
|
port = Keyword.get(opts, :port, 8080)
|
|
max_connections = Keyword.get(opts, :max_connections, 10)
|
|
|
|
Logger.info("Starting Kreuzberg MCP server on #{host}:#{port}")
|
|
|
|
{:ok, _pid} =
|
|
:cowboy.start_clear(
|
|
:kreuzberg_http,
|
|
[{:port, port}],
|
|
%{
|
|
env: [
|
|
{:dispatch,
|
|
[
|
|
{:_,
|
|
[
|
|
{"/extract", KreuzbergMCPServer.Handler, []},
|
|
{"/extract/file", KreuzbergMCPServer.FileHandler, []},
|
|
{"/health", KreuzbergMCPServer.HealthHandler, []}
|
|
]}
|
|
]}
|
|
]
|
|
}
|
|
)
|
|
|
|
Logger.info("MCP server started successfully")
|
|
{:ok, "Server running on #{host}:#{port}"}
|
|
end
|
|
|
|
@doc """
|
|
Stop the MCP server gracefully.
|
|
"""
|
|
def stop_server do
|
|
Logger.info("Stopping Kreuzberg MCP server")
|
|
:cowboy.stop_listener(:kreuzberg_http)
|
|
Logger.info("MCP server stopped")
|
|
:ok
|
|
end
|
|
end
